In the intriguing world of the independent college seasons, Notre Dame College and Lindenwood-Belleville have been chasing each other without actually facing off (yet).
It’s a dance where, as both coaches have acknowledged, every game is a playoff game. Neither team can afford to select down, or use a non-conference game as a test, because USA Rugby is evaluating everything they do.
University of Utah freshman Kelsin Pupunu (Judge Memorial HS/Kau Toa RFC) is looking to make his mark for the University of Utah 15s and 7s program this year as the PAC Conference 7s loom.
At 6-0, 190, Pupunu, a true freshman, was the top high school rugby prospect in Utah and has already shown that he can run with the upperclassmen during the fall schedule.
